Mechanism 1: Synaptic Plasticity and CREB Activation
One of the most compelling mechanisms through which cinnamon enhances cognitive function is its ability to activate the cAMP response element-binding protein (CREB), a transcription factor of central importance in memory formation and synaptic plasticity. CREB acts as a molecular switch within neurons, regulating the expression of genes that are essential for the consolidation of long-term memories. When CREB is activated, it triggers a cascade of downstream gene expression events that strengthen the synaptic connections between neurons — the physical substrate of learning and memory.
The activation of CREB by cinnamon-derived compounds represents a direct pharmacological pathway through which this spice may enhance cognitive performance. Research has demonstrated that cinnamaldehyde and related compounds can stimulate the cAMP signalling pathway, which in turn phosphorylates and activates CREB. This process is particularly relevant in the hippocampus, the brain region most closely associated with the formation of new declarative memories. By enhancing CREB-mediated gene expression in this region, cinnamon may effectively lower the threshold for long-term potentiation — the cellular mechanism underlying memory consolidation.
Beyond memory formation, CREB activation also plays a critical role in maintaining the structural integrity of neural connections. Synapses — the junctions between neurons — are dynamic structures that are constantly being remodelled in response to experience and learning. CREB-regulated genes encode proteins involved in synaptic growth, dendritic spine formation, and the production of neurotrophic factors such as brain-derived neurotrophic factor (BDNF). These factors support neuronal survival and promote the growth of new synaptic connections, effectively making the brain more adaptable and resilient.
The implications of CREB activation extend beyond healthy cognition into the realm of neurodegenerative disease. In conditions such as Alzheimer's disease, CREB signalling is often impaired, contributing to the synaptic loss and memory deficits that characterise the condition. By restoring or enhancing CREB activity, cinnamon-derived compounds may offer a therapeutic strategy for counteracting this impairment. Preclinical studies have shown that cinnamon extracts can restore CREB phosphorylation in animal models of cognitive decline, providing a mechanistic rationale for the cognitive improvements observed in these models.

Mechanism 2: Neurotransmitter Modulation
Cinnamon's cognitive-enhancing effects extend well beyond gene regulation into the realm of neurotransmitter modulation — the fine-tuning of the chemical messengers that govern attention, mood, motivation, and focus. Research has demonstrated that cinnamon administration increases brain levels of three key neurotransmitters: norepinephrine, dopamine, and serotonin. Each of these neurotransmitters plays a distinct but complementary role in cognitive function, and their simultaneous elevation by cinnamon creates a multi-faceted enhancement of mental performance.
Norepinephrine is central to the brain's arousal and attention systems. Elevated norepinephrine levels enhance alertness, sharpen focus, and improve the brain's ability to filter out irrelevant stimuli — a cognitive function known as selective attention. Dopamine, meanwhile, governs motivation, reward-seeking behaviour, and working memory. By increasing dopaminergic tone, cinnamon may enhance the drive to engage with cognitively demanding tasks and improve the capacity to hold and manipulate information in working memory. Serotonin contributes to mood stabilisation and emotional regulation, which indirectly supports cognitive performance by reducing anxiety and improving mental clarity.
In addition to boosting monoamine neurotransmitters, cinnamon has been shown to inhibit acetylcholinesterase — the enzyme responsible for breaking down acetylcholine in the synaptic cleft. Acetylcholine is the primary neurotransmitter of the cholinergic system, which is critically involved in attention, learning, and memory encoding. The inhibition of acetylcholinesterase effectively increases the concentration and duration of action of acetylcholine in the brain, enhancing cholinergic neurotransmission. This mechanism is particularly significant because cholinergic dysfunction is a hallmark of Alzheimer's disease, and many current pharmacological treatments for the condition work through precisely this pathway.
The combination of monoamine elevation and acetylcholinesterase inhibition positions cinnamon as a uniquely multi-targeted cognitive enhancer. Most synthetic nootropics target a single neurotransmitter system, whereas cinnamon's phytochemical complexity allows it to modulate multiple systems simultaneously. This polypharmacological profile may explain why cinnamon produces broad-spectrum cognitive benefits — improving not just one dimension of mental performance, but attention, mood, motivation, and memory concurrently.

Signal Layer: Bacopa Monnieri + Huperzine A
The Signal layer is the most pharmacologically active tier of the Neural Throughput Stack™, and it contains two of the most well-researched ingredients in the entire formula. Together, Bacopa Monnieri and Huperzine A are positioned to support faster, cleaner neuron signaling — primarily through their effects on acetylcholine, one of the brain's most important neurotransmitters for learning, memory, and attention.
Bacopa Monnieri is an Ayurvedic herb with a history of use spanning centuries. Modern research has investigated its potential to support cognitive function, with several studies examining its effects on memory recall, processing speed, and anxiety reduction. The proposed mechanism involves modulation of acetylcholine activity — Bacopa may inhibit the enzyme that breaks down acetylcholine (acetylcholinesterase), allowing more of the neurotransmitter to remain available in the synaptic cleft. It may also support dendritic branching, the process by which neurons grow new connections, potentially improving the efficiency of neural networks over time. Most clinical studies on Bacopa have used standardized extracts (often labeled as CDRI 08 or KeenMind) at doses ranging from 300mg to 450mg daily, with effects typically emerging after 8 to 12 weeks of consistent use. The herb is generally well-tolerated, though some users report mild digestive discomfort when taken on an empty stomach.
Huperzine A is a compound derived from the Chinese club moss plant Huperzia serrata. It is a potent and selective acetylcholinesterase inhibitor — meaning it works more directly than Bacopa to prevent the breakdown of acetylcholine. This mechanism is similar to that of certain pharmaceutical drugs used in the management of Alzheimer's disease, though Huperzine A is available as a dietary supplement and is typically used at much lower doses. Research has explored its potential benefits for memory, learning, and cognitive clarity, particularly in older adults. Some studies have also examined its neuroprotective properties, including potential effects on oxidative stress and glutamate-induced excitotoxicity. Huperzine A has a relatively long half-life compared to other acetylcholinesterase inhibitors, which means its effects may persist throughout the day from a single dose. However, this also means that cumulative effects are possible with daily use, and some users may experience cholinergic side effects such as nausea or vivid dreams at higher doses.
The pairing of these two ingredients is strategically coherent. Bacopa provides a broader, adaptogenic form of support that may take weeks to manifest fully, while Huperzine A offers a more immediate and targeted effect on acetylcholine availability. Together, they create a two-pronged approach to the same neurotransmitter pathway — one that addresses both the quantity of acetylcholine available and the structural health of the neurons that use it. Membrane Layer: Phosphatidylserine + DHA Omega-3
If the Signal layer is about the messages neurons send, the Membrane layer is about the physical structures those messages travel through. Brain cell membranes are not passive barriers — they are dynamic, fluid structures that regulate what enters and exits the cell, host receptor proteins that receive neurotransmitter signals, and maintain the electrical gradients that make neural firing possible. When membrane integrity is compromised, signaling efficiency drops, regardless of how much neurotransmitter is available.
Phosphatidylserine (PS) is a phospholipid that is particularly concentrated in brain cell membranes, where it plays a critical role in maintaining membrane fluidity and supporting receptor function. PS is also involved in cell signaling cascades that regulate apoptosis (programmed cell death), neurotransmitter release, and the activation of protein kinases important for memory formation. The body can synthesize PS, but levels decline with age, and dietary intake is typically low in modern diets. Supplementation has been studied for its potential to support cognitive function, particularly in older adults. Several clinical trials have examined PS at doses ranging from 100mg to 300mg daily, with some studies reporting improvements in memory, attention, and mood. The most robust evidence exists for soy-derived PS, though bovine-derived PS (now less common due to safety concerns) was studied extensively in earlier research. PS is generally well-tolerated, with few reported side effects at standard doses.
DHA Omega-3 is the most abundant omega-3 fatty acid in the human brain, comprising approximately 30–40% of the fatty acids in neuronal membrane phospholipids. DHA is essential for membrane fluidity — the property that allows receptor proteins to move freely within the membrane and interact with neurotransmitters. Without adequate DHA, membranes become more rigid, receptor function is impaired, and signaling efficiency declines. The body has limited ability to synthesize DHA from precursor fatty acids (like ALA found in flaxseed), so dietary or supplemental intake is important for maintaining optimal levels. DHA has been extensively studied for its role in brain health across the lifespan, from fetal development through aging. Research has linked adequate DHA intake to better cognitive outcomes, reduced risk of cognitive decline, and improved mood regulation. The anti-inflammatory properties of DHA may also provide indirect cognitive benefits by reducing neuroinflammation, a factor implicated in age-related cognitive changes.
The combination of Phosphatidylserine and DHA in the Membrane layer is complementary by design. PS provides the structural phospholipid framework, while DHA ensures the fatty acid environment remains fluid and functional. Together, they address both the architecture and the material composition of brain cell membranes. Fuel Layer: L-Glutamine + DMAE + Vitamin B12
The Fuel layer completes the Neural Throughput Stack™ by addressing the metabolic demands of active neurons. The brain consumes approximately 20% of the body's total energy despite representing only 2% of its weight. Sustaining consistent cognitive performance — particularly across a full day — requires a steady supply of metabolic substrates, co-factors, and compounds that support neurotransmitter synthesis. The three ingredients in this layer each play a distinct role in that energy ecosystem.
L-Glutamine is the most abundant amino acid in the human body and serves as a key metabolic fuel for many cell types, including neurons and the glial cells that support them. In the brain, glutamine plays a central role in the glutamate-glutamine cycle, a process by which excitatory neurotransmitter glutamate is recycled between neurons and astrocytes (support cells). When neurons fire, they release glutamate; astrocytes then convert it to glutamine and return it to neurons for reuse. This cycle is essential for sustained neurotransmission, and disruptions in glutamine availability can impair the brain's ability to maintain consistent signaling over time. L-Glutamine is also a precursor for the synthesis of GABA, the brain's primary inhibitory neurotransmitter, which helps regulate neural excitability and may contribute to a sense of calm focus. While the body can produce glutamine endogenously, demand increases during periods of physiological stress, intense cognitive activity, or illness — situations in which supplementation may help maintain adequate levels.
DMAE (Dimethylaminoethanol) is a compound found naturally in small amounts in the brain and in certain fish such as anchovies and sardines. It is a precursor to choline, which is itself a precursor to acetylcholine — linking DMAE indirectly to the acetylcholine pathway already supported by the Signal layer ingredients. The proposed mechanism is that DMAE supplementation may increase choline availability, thereby supporting acetylcholine synthesis and potentially enhancing memory, focus, and mental energy. Research on DMAE is more limited than for some other ingredients in this formula, with most studies dating to the 1970s and 1980s. Some trials reported improvements in mood and cognitive performance, while others found modest or inconsistent effects. DMAE is generally considered safe at typical supplement doses, though some users report headaches or muscle tension, possibly related to increased cholinergic activity.
Vitamin B12 is an essential micronutrient with a well-established role in neurological function. It is required for the synthesis of myelin — the fatty sheath that insulates nerve fibers and enables rapid signal transmission — as well as for the production of S-adenosylmethionine (SAMe), a compound involved in neurotransmitter synthesis. B12 deficiency is associated with cognitive impairment, memory problems, fatigue, and in severe cases, irreversible neurological damage. Deficiency is surprisingly common, particularly among older adults (due to reduced absorption), vegetarians and vegans (since B12 is primarily found in animal products), and individuals taking certain medications such as proton pump inhibitors or metformin. Even subclinical deficiency — levels that are not low enough to cause overt symptoms but below optimal — may contribute to the afternoon fatigue and brain fog that NovuBrain Plus aims to address. Supplementation is particularly relevant for individuals whose dietary intake or absorption capacity may be insufficient.
Taken together, the three Fuel layer ingredients address different aspects of neural energy metabolism: L-Glutamine supports the neurotransmitter recycling cycle, DMAE may enhance cholinergic precursor availability, and Vitamin B12 ensures the foundational biochemical processes required for nerve function are adequately supported. Regulatory Context: Over-the-Counter Supplements
Understanding the regulatory framework that governs dietary supplements is essential for any consumer navigating the wellness market. Products labelled as Crave weight loss pills — including those in the Cravebalance and Craveva lines — are generally classified as food supplements rather than licensed medicines. This distinction has significant implications for the level of scrutiny these products undergo before reaching consumers, the types of claims manufacturers are permitted to make, and the recourse available to consumers if a product does not perform as advertised or causes adverse effects.
UK Regulatory Framework
In the United Kingdom, food supplements are regulated by the Food Standards Agency (FSA), not by the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A), which oversees licensed medicines. This means that supplement manufacturers are not required to demonstrate clinical efficacy or safety through the same rigorous pre-market approval processes that pharmaceutical companies must follow. Instead, supplements must comply with general food safety regulations, and manufacturers are responsible for ensuring their products are safe and accurately labelled.
The FSA does maintain certain restrictions on the types of health claims that can be made about food supplements, governed by the EU Nutrition and Health Claims Regulation (which continues to apply in UK law post-Brexit). Manufacturers cannot claim that a supplement treats, cures, or prevents disease — such claims would reclassify the product as a medicine and require MHRA approval. However, general wellbeing and nutritional support claims are permitted, which is why many supplement brands use language such as "supports healthy weight management" rather than "causes weight loss."
